COPAKE, N.Y. — The widow of a New York dairy farmer who methodically slaughtered 51 cows before taking his own life says she wants to figure out a way to keep the farm going.
Dean Pierson, 59, was found dead Thursday on the floor of his barn in Copake, a rural hamlet 115 miles north of New York City. Nearby, half his herd lay in milking stalls, also dead of gunshot wounds. He killed only the cows that required frequent milking, letting 50 others live, including heifers and calves.
Neighbors speculated he was trying to spare his family the burden of caring for the animals.
He left no note, said his wife, Gwynneth. “No one knows why for sure,” she said. The Associated Press
